Description
The Cart Shed and Coach House at Marlee Home Farm is a distinctive farm building likely constructed before 1808, with later alterations. It is a tall single-storey and loft structure with a square plan, featuring a steeply pitched pavilion roof. The building is located close to the main farm buildings and is constructed of whitewashed rubble with ashlar margins, although most openings have been blocked.
On the northwest elevation, there is a central door that was previously accessed by a forestair, with a blocked opening visible to the left at ground level and two small square openings near the eaves at the outer bays. The southeast and northeast elevations have later additions made of timber and corrugated metal.
